Decoding Kanjivaram: The Art & Heritage of Silk
Kanjivaram fabric is the truly remarkable testament to India's rich cultural heritage. Since centuries, craftsmen in Kanchipuram, Southern India, have mastered the intricate craft of designing these legendary saris. The process involves the unique fusion of genuine mulberry yarn, blended with copper zari , resulting in the opulent and long-lasting creation of craftsmanship . Each drape tells its story, typically depicting motifs from Hindu mythology and nature .

A Guide to Buying Kanjivaram Sarees Via the Internet
Navigating the world of virtual Kanjivaram saree acquisition can feel overwhelming, but with a little knowledge , you can find a truly exquisite piece. Below is your essential guide to ensuring quality and choice . First, focus on the weave; genuine Kanjivarams boast a luxurious silk texture and a distinctive contrast border. Pay close regard to the intricacies – look for meticulous finishing and vibrant, vibrant colors. Examine the seller's reputation; look for customer feedback and verify their return policy. Lastly , consider the range of designs showcased – a good vendor will have a diverse selection of traditional motifs and color palettes.
- Inspect high-resolution visuals
- Inquire for additional specifics about the saree's provenance
- Familiarize yourself with the various kinds of Kanjivaram designs ( traditional , decorative, abstract )
